Taking care of your dental health is essential for your overall well-being. Sometimes, despite our best efforts, emergencies happen. Knowing when to find help from an emergency dentist can save you pain and prevent further complications. Having a local emergency dentist near you ensures you receive timely care when you need it most.

Swelling in the jaw or mouth can signal several issues, such as infections, abscesses, or impacted teeth. Here’s what to consider:
If you notice sudden swelling, especially if accompanied by pain or fever, seek immediate attention. It may indicate a dental emergency that requires treatment to avoid complications.

A broken or fractured tooth is not just a cosmetic issue; it can cause severe pain and complications. Here’s what you should do:
If you have a broken tooth, don’t wait to seek treatment. Delaying care can lead to infections and may require more extensive procedures later. The sooner you act, the better the outcome will be.
Recognizing the signs of dental emergencies can be crucial for your health. Whether it’s bleeding, pain, or swelling, timely action can prevent complications and ensure your smile stays healthy.
